Population Health Pharmacist
Essentia Health
Dr. Allison Hursman graduated from North Dakota State University (NDSU) in 2011 with a doctorate in pharmacy. Following graduation, she gained extensive experience working at an independent community pharmacy and doing Medication Therapy Management (MTM), immunizations and Long-Term Care Consulting. She was awarded the Distinguished Young Pharmacist award for North Dakota in 2019. She then transitioned to an academic role as an ambulatory care faculty member at NDSU, where she established and developed clinical pharmacy services in a new clinic. She has taught various pharmacotherapy topics and led hands-on skills labs.
Currently, Dr. Hursman works in population health, focusing on achieving high-quality, cost-effective care as it relates to pharmacy metrics. She is board-certified in geriatrics and is a certified tobacco treatment specialist. Her research interests include expanding the role of pharmacists in community and ambulatory care settings.
